Haas suffer double retirement due to loose wheel nuts
Australian Grand Prix – Haas lost out on a potentially very strong double points finish at Albert Park, with both Romain Grosjean and Kevin Magnussen retiring with loose wheels. Both Haas drivers were enjoying strong races early on in Australia, with Kevin Magnussen jumping past Max Verstappen to take P4 out of Turn 1. Romain Grosjean, running P6, moved up past Verstappen when the Red Bull driver spun, leaving the two Haas' P4 & P5 respectively approaching the first pitstops. Magnussen came in first, emerging back on track in P9, but slowed going down the straight towards Turn 3.
